Chinde vs Charjew Climate & Distance Between

Turkmenistan flag
  • The distance between Chinde, Mozambique and Charjew, Turkmenistan is approximately 7,006 km or 4,354 mi.
  • To reach Chinde in this distance one would set out from Charjew bearing 209° or SS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Chinde bearing 203.4° or SSW .
  • Chinde has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Charjew has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
  • Chinde is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Charjew is in or near the warm temperate desert bi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 9.9 °C (17.8°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 21.5 °C (38.7°F) less in Chinde.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1026.1 mm (40.4 in) more which is equivalent to 1026.1 l/m² (25.18 US gal/ft²) or 10,261,000 l/ha (1,096,969 US gal/ac) more. About 9 3/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18.1° higher in Chinde than in Charjew.
  • Relative humidity levels are 14.1%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 13.6°C (24.5°F) higher.
